Oil Accumulation Issues
It usually leads to significant pipes problems when oil builds up in sewage system lines. Grease accumulation, primarily from cooking fats, oils, and food scraps, can develop blockages that limit water circulation. In time, this hard residue complies with the inner wall surfaces of pipes, developing a sludge-like mass that catches extra particles. As the obstruction gets worse, pressure develops within the system, which can cause sluggish drainage and unpleasant smells. Property owners regularly take too lightly the impact of inappropriate disposal practices, such as putting grease down the sink. Routine sewage system cleaning is crucial to reduce these troubles, permitting the elimination of oil and avoiding expensive emergency situations. Addressing grease accumulation immediately can conserve home owners from extensive repair work and interruptions.
Tree Origin Breach
Tree origin intrusion is a common yet typically ignored source of clogged sewer lines, as roots naturally seek moisture and nutrients from the dirt. When tree origins run into sewage system lines, they can penetrate joints and splits, bring about clogs. This breach not just blocks the circulation of wastewater however can likewise trigger considerable damage to the pipes, resulting in costly repairs. Trees are generally drawn to broken or old pipes, making normal upkeep necessary. House owners may remain not aware of root issues until back-ups take place, highlighting the value of positive sewage system cleansing and assessments. By attending to prospective root breach early, home owners can protect against pipes emergencies and maintain the honesty of their drain systems, ultimately conserving time and cash.
Signs That Your Sewage System Lines Required Attention
Just how can house owners determine potential problems with their sewer lines? Numerous indications may show that interest is required. One usual sign is slow water drainage; if several components are draining gradually, it might signify a clog in the drain line. Home owners must also look out to unusual smells, especially sewer smells, which might suggest a leakage or backup. In addition, the presence of gurgling sounds in the plumbing can recommend air caught in the pipelines because of a clog. Another alerting sign is relentless damp spots or lavish spots of grass in the backyard, which may indicate a drain leakage. Frequent backups in commodes or drains pipes are a clear indication that drain lines require prompt attention. Acknowledging these indications early can aid property owners avoid more major plumbing problems down the line and keep a healthy and balanced drain system.
